Course structure

• Foundations of Conflict Resolution in Digital Spaces
• Communication Strategies for Online Disputes
• Digital Mediation Techniques and Tools
• Ethical Considerations in Virtual Conflict Resolution
• Managing Cyberbullying and Online Harassment
• Cross-Cultural Communication in Digital Environments
• Leveraging Technology for Conflict Prevention
• Legal Frameworks and Policies for Digital Disputes
• Building Trust and Collaboration in Virtual Teams
• Case Studies and Practical Applications in Digital Conflict Resolution

The Global Certificate Course in Conflict Resolution for Digital is a critical qualification in today’s market, where digital transformation and remote work have amplified the need for effective conflict management. In the UK, 67% of employees report experiencing workplace conflict, with 29% citing digital communication as a primary cause, according to a 2023 CIPD report. This course equips professionals with the skills to navigate and resolve disputes in digital environments, addressing current trends like hybrid work models and the rise of virtual collaboration tools.
Statistic Percentage
Employees experiencing workplace conflict 67%
Conflict caused by digital communication 29%
